Dufferin Arts Council is a charitable organization based in Orangeville, Ontario, classified by the CRA under arts. In its fiscal year ending June 30, 2024, it reported $27K in revenue and $33K in expenditures. Spending exceeded revenue that year — the gap came out of reserves.

Its funding that year was roughly 17% from donations, 17% from government, 47% from other charities. In 2024, 2 other registered charities reported granting it a combined $13K.

Compared with 986 arts charities of similar size, its share of spending on mission — charitable programs plus grants to other charities — ranked above 16% of peers.

Revenue has grown substantially over its filings on record here, from $9,353 in 2020 to $27K in 2024. Its filed list of directors and trustees shows 5 names.

In its own words

We provide a forum for artists and arts supporters to meet socialize and to generally support and promote all artistic endeavours in dufferin county. We provide marketing support for local arts related events dinner speakers series for arts supporters and support financially those artists in dufferin county who whish to further their education in the arts

Ongoing-program description from its T3010 filing, verbatim.
